Consider the initial-value problem \(y^{\prime}=y, y(0)=1\), and let \(y_{n}\) denote the approximation of y(1) using Euler’s Method with n steps.
(a) What would you conjecture is the exact value of \(\lim _{n \rightarrow \infty} Y_{n}\)? Explain your reasoning.
(b) Find an explicit formula for yn and use it to verify your conjecture in part (a).
